开发微信小程序如何制作:详细指南与流程解析

运多多网络 2025-02-26 08:01:08 小程序开发 0

在移动互联网飞速发展的当下,微信小程序凭借其无需下载安装、即用即走等优势,受到了广大企业和个人开发者的青睐。越来越多的人想要了解开发微信小程序如何制作,本文将为你全面且详细地介绍相关。

微信小程序怎么开发?

开发微信小程序如何制作:详细指南与流程解析-1

微信小程序的开发涉及到多个方面的知识和步骤。你需要对小程序的基本架构有一定的了解。小程序主要由四个部分组成:页面结构(wxml)、页面样式(wxss)、页面逻辑(js)以及小程序配置(json)。

wxml 类似于 HTML,它是用来构建小程序页面的结构,通过标签来描述页面的布局和。比如你想要展示一个文本和一个按钮,就可以在 wxml 中使用相应的标签来实现。wxss 则是小程序的样式表,类似于 CSS,它可以对 wxml 中的元素进行样式设置,像字体颜色、大小、背景颜色等。

开发微信小程序如何制作:详细指南与流程解析-2

页面逻辑(js)是小程序的核心部分,它负责处理页面的交互和数据逻辑。当用户点击按钮时,js 代码可以实现相应的功能,如发送网络请求获取数据、修改页面显示等。小程序配置(json)则用于对小程序的全局配置和页面配置进行设置,比如设置小程序的窗口背景色、导航栏样式等。

在开发工具方面,微信官方提供了微信开发者工具,这是开发小程序的必备工具。它具有代码编辑、调试、预览等功能,方便开发者进行小程序的开发工作。在使用开发者工具之前,你需要先在微信公众平台注册一个小程序账号,获取小程序的 AppID,这是小程序的唯一标识,在开发过程中会用到。

在开发流程上,一般先进行需求分析和设计,确定小程序的功能和页面布局。然后使用开发者工具创建项目,编写代码实现相应功能。在开发过程中,要不断进行测试,包括功能测试、兼容性测试等,确保小程序在不同设备和环境下都能正常运行。

开发微信小程序如何制作:详细指南与流程解析-3

微信如何自己制作小程序?

如果你想自己制作微信小程序,首先要具备一定的编程基础,如掌握 HTML、CSS 和 JavaScript 等前端开发语言。虽然小程序的开发有其独特的语法和规范,但这些基础语言是相通的。

第一步是注册小程序账号。进入微信公众平台(https://mp.weixin.qq.com/),点击“立即注册”,选择“小程序”类型,按照提示填写相关信息,如邮箱、密码等,然后通过邮箱激活账号。注册成功后,你就可以登录小程序管理后台,获取小程序的 AppID。

接下来打开微信开发者工具,点击“新建项目”,输入刚才获取的 AppID,设置项目名称和本地路径等信息,创建小程序项目。开发者工具会生成一个默认的小程序项目结构,包括 pages 文件夹(存放页面相关代码)、utils 文件夹(存放工具函数等)、app.js(小程序的入口文件,处理全局逻辑)、app.json(小程序的全局配置文件)、app.wxss(小程序的全局样式文件)等。

然后开始进行页面开发。根据你设计的小程序功能和布局,在 pages 文件夹下创建相应的页面文件夹和文件,编写 wxml、wxss 和 js 代码。如果你要制作一个简单的电商小程序,可能需要创建商品列表页、商品详情页、购物车页等页面。在商品列表页的 wxml 中,可以使用循环来展示商品数据;在 wxss 中设置商品列表的样式;在 js 中通过网络请求获取商品数据并绑定到页面上。

在开发过程中,要合理利用小程序提供的 API。小程序提供了丰富的 API,如网络请求 API、文件操作 API、用户信息 API 等,可以帮助开发者快速实现各种功能。比如使用 wx.request() 方法进行网络请求获取服务器数据,使用 wx.getUserInfo() 方法获取用户信息等。

完成开发后,进行代码的调试和优化。利用开发者工具的调试功能,检查代码是否有错误,页面交互是否正常等。对性能进行优化,如减少网络请求次数、优化图片加载等,提高小程序的运行速度和用户体验。通过开发者工具将小程序上传到微信公众平台,提交审核,审核通过后即可发布上线。

个人如何做微信小程序制作微信小程序需要哪些资料?

个人制作微信小程序,首先要明确自己的需求和目标,确定小程序的类型和功能。是制作一个展示类小程序,还是一个具有交互功能的小程序,比如工具类、电商类等。

在注册小程序账号时,个人需要准备一个未注册过微信公众平台其他产品(如公众号、服务号等)的邮箱。注册流程和企业注册类似,进入微信公众平台进行注册,选择小程序类型,填写邮箱、密码等信息并激活账号。在填写主体信息时,选择“个人”,并填写真实姓名和身份证号码等信息。

注册成功后,登录小程序管理后台,获取 AppID。除了这些基本信息外,个人制作小程序在开发过程中可能还需要准备一些其他资料。如果小程序涉及到获取用户地理位置信息,需要在小程序管理后台的“开发 - 开发管理 - 接口设置”中申请地理位置权限,并在代码中按照规范使用。

如果小程序有支付功能,个人开发者目前只能使用微信的个人支付接口,且需要满足一定的条件。需要准备身份证照片、银行卡信息等用于支付接口的申请和绑定。要确保小程序的符合微信小程序的审核规范,不包含违法、违规、侵权等。

在开发过程中,可能还需要准备一些图片、文字等素材。比如小程序的图标、启动页图片等,这些素材要符合微信小程序的尺寸和格式要求。对于文字,要保证其准确性和合法性,避免出现敏感词汇等。

在提交审核时,微信会对小程序的、功能等进行审核。个人开发者要确保小程序的功能正常,页面布局合理,完整且符合规范。如果审核不通过,要根据审核反馈的问题进行修改,重新提交审核,直到审核通过。

微信小程序怎么制作?

微信小程序的制作可以从以下几个关键步骤入手。首先是规划设计阶段。明确小程序的定位和目标用户群体,确定小程序的主要功能和业务逻辑。一个餐饮类小程序,可能需要具备菜品展示、在线点餐、订单管理、用户评价等功能。

根据功能需求,进行页面的原型设计。可以使用一些原型设计工具,如 Axure、墨刀等,设计小程序的页面布局和交互流程。确定每个页面的元素摆放、跳转逻辑等,为后续的开发提供清晰的指导。

接下来进入开发阶段。如前文所述,使用微信开发者工具创建项目,按照页面原型编写 wxml、wxss 和 js 代码。在开发过程中,要注意代码的规范和可维护性。合理使用模块化编程,将一些常用的功能封装成函数或模块,方便在不同页面中调用。

在实现功能时,要充分利用小程序的组件和 API。小程序提供了丰富的组件,如视图容器组件(view)、文本组件(text)、按钮组件(button)等,可以快速搭建页面结构。利用 API 实现各种功能,如使用 wx.showToast() 方法显示提示信息,使用 wx.navigateTo() 方法实现页面跳转等。

开发完成后,进行测试工作。测试包括功能测试、兼容性测试、性能测试等多个方面。功能测试要确保小程序的各项功能都能正常运行,如电商小程序的下单、支付功能等。兼容性测试要在不同品牌、不同型号的手机上进行测试,确保小程序在各种设备上都能正常显示和使用。性能测试主要测试小程序的加载速度、响应时间等,对性能不佳的地方进行优化。

最后是发布上线阶段。在微信开发者工具中点击“上传”,将小程序代码上传到微信公众平台。登录小程序管理后台,在“版本管理”中提交审核。审核通过后,在“发布”页面点击“发布”,小程序就可以正式上线供用户使用了。

开发小程序流程

开发小程序的流程可以大致分为以下几个阶段:

1. 需求分析与规划:深入了解目标用户的需求和痛点,明确小程序要解决的问题和提供的价值。确定小程序的功能模块、业务流程和页面结构等。一个教育类小程序,要分析学生和教师的需求,确定课程展示、在线学习、作业提交、成绩查询等功能。

2. 注册与准备:在微信公众平台注册小程序账号,获取 AppID。准备好开发所需的资料,如个人开发者准备身份证信息等。安装微信开发者工具,熟悉其基本操作和功能。

3. 设计阶段:进行小程序的 UI/UX 设计,包括界面风格、色彩搭配、图标设计等。设计要符合目标用户的审美和使用习惯,提高用户体验。制作页面原型,规划好页面之间的跳转和交互逻辑。

4. 开发阶段:使用微信开发者工具创建项目,按照设计要求编写代码。分别编写 wxml、wxss 和 js 代码实现页面结构、样式和逻辑功能。合理使用小程序的组件和 API,提高开发效率。在开发过程中,要进行代码的版本控制,如使用 Git 等工具,方便团队协作和代码管理。

5. 测试阶段:对小程序进行全面测试。功能测试要覆盖所有的功能点,确保功能的正确性和完整性。兼容性测试要在不同操作系统(iOS、Android)、不同分辨率的设备上进行测试,检查小程序的显示和功能是否正常。性能测试要关注小程序的加载速度、内存占用等指标,对性能问题进行优化。进行安全测试,确保小程序的数据安全和用户隐私保护。

6. 审核与发布:将测试通过的小程序上传到微信公众平台,提交审核。审核人员会对小程序的、功能、合规性等进行审核。如果审核不通过,根据审核反馈的问题进行修改,重新提交审核。审核通过后,即可将小程序发布上线,供用户使用。

7. 运营与维护:小程序上线后,要进行持续的运营和维护。收集用户反馈,了解用户需求和问题,及时进行功能优化和 bug 修复。进行数据分析,了解小程序的使用情况,如用户活跃度、留存率等,根据数据制定相应的运营策略,提升小程序的用户体验和商业价值。

开发微信小程序如何制作是一个涉及多方面知识和技能的过程,从需求分析到最终的运营维护,每个环节都至关重要。无论是个人开发者还是企业开发者,只要按照正确的流程和方法进行操作,就能够开发出功能完善、用户体验良好的微信小程序。如果你想了解更多关于小程序开发的知识和技巧,可以访问 ,获取更多专业的指导和资源。

免责声明:本网站部分内容来源于网络,如有侵权,请及时与本站联系处理。

猜你感兴趣的内容
详细解析微信小程序如何弄:从创建到使用全攻略
详细解析微信小程序如何弄:从创建到使用全攻略

在当今数字化的时代,微信小程序以其便捷、无需下载安装等特点,受到了广大用户和开发者的青睐。无论是企业想要拓展业务渠道,还是个人有一些创意想法想要实现,微信小程序都提供了一个很好的平台。微信小程序如何弄呢?接下来我们就来详细探讨。微信小程序怎么弄出来 微信小程序如何弄出来微信小程序的出现,让很多原本复杂的操作变得简单快捷。对于普通用户来说,想要弄出微信小程序,其实并不难。你要确保自己的微信是最新版本

小程序自己如何开发?详细指南与实用技巧
小程序自己如何开发?详细指南与实用技巧

在当今数字化的浪潮中,小程序以其便捷、高效的特点受到了广泛的关注和应用。无论是企业想要拓展业务渠道,还是个人有创意项目想要实现,开发自己的小程序都成为了一个热门选择。小程序自己如何开发呢?我们将为你详细解答。小程序怎么开发自己的小程序要开发自己的小程序,首先需要明确小程序的定位和功能需求。这就好比建造一座房子,要先想好房子是用来居住、办公还是其他用途,以及需要具备哪些房间和设施。如果是企业开发小程

济南行业小程序开发外包,你了解多少?
济南行业小程序开发外包,你了解多少?

在当今数字化的时代,小程序已经成为了企业和个人拓展业务、提升用户体验的重要工具。而济南作为一个充满活力的城市,对于小程序开发外包的需求也在不断增长。济南行业小程序开发外包到底是怎么一回事呢?让我们一起来探讨一下。杭州小程序开发公司济南兴田德润.厉害吗哎呀,说起这个杭州小程序开发公司济南兴田德润,我觉得这还真是个让人好奇的问题。可能有些人对它赞不绝口,觉得它特别厉害;但也有人可能对它不太了解,心里犯

求成都小程序开发的公司?如何选择靠谱服务商
求成都小程序开发的公司?如何选择靠谱服务商

在数字化转型浪潮中,微信小程序已成为企业拓展线上业务的核心工具。对于急需数字化转型的成都企业而言,选择一家专业可靠的求成都小程序开发的公司至关重要。作为扎根成都7年的技术团队,成都运多多网络科技已为300+企业提供小程序定制开发服务,涵盖电商、教育、医疗等20+垂直领域。小程序开发好的公司优质的小程序开发公司需具备三大核心能力:首先是技术实施能力,要求团队至少掌握Vue.js、React Nati

1 TEL:400-028-7749